The Auckland Pier Building, at 99 Pier Street, on the east side of the viaduct port, and the north end of Queen Street, is a landmark building in Auckland. The pier building with a history of more than 100 years, in the early years was the office building of British Customs, and after a large-scale renovation in 1986-88, it became a commercial building integrating hotel catering, tourism services and cruise ticket sales. The pier building, with the yellow and red architectural color, is interesting with the blue sea in front of it, the surrounding red lampposts; with the solemn and elegant architectural style, in the skyscrapers behind it, it is a good place to punch in.

Auckland Pier Building Auckland Ferry Termina is located at the end of Queen Street, the most prosperous street in Auckland, New Zealand. The various sailing boats that stay in the port are dazzling. Luxury cruise ships from all over the world also dock here. There are also piers to several small islands around Auckland. Ferry. The pier building has a long history, you can stroll around slowly, remember to ask for free travel information.
